We have an Inter-Tel Access 9.002 system, where there is one extension that doesn't ring at all when external calls come in but goes strait to voice-mail. Internal calls will ring though. I've tried resetting the extension using 394. I've tried to go through every setting I could find in DB monogramming and compare to a working station but I couldn't find anything set differently.

Any help finding the setting that needs to be flipped to allow incoming calls to ring the phone before going to voice-mail would be most appreciated.

Check your system forwarding rules for that extension and let us know what you see. When you say external calls...is that a transferred call or a call coming in under a call routing table?

Sorry I'm not that familiar with this phone system yet. (Most of my background is Vodavi/Vertical) I'm not quite sure what your looking for as far as system forwarding rules.

Under:
System > Devices and Service Codes > Stations > 177 > Forwarding Paths : Forwarding paths = 1, Description = FWD X 100

The call flow is as follows
Call comes in to PBX is answered by the Auto Attendant, you dial the Extension in question 177, and it goes directly to voicemail.

Easy out: find a station that behaves the way you want, then copy and paste the station flags and forwarding.

Because the forward path is labeled with the extension number, it appears to be different than the other stations.

Sorry if I'm coming off as being a bit slow here, On this phone system, extension 177 calls forwarded from the Auto Atendant go strait to voice mail, but on extension 186 calls from the AA ring to the desk phone until it times out and then go to voice mail.

In the DB Studio I go to
System\Devices and Feature Codes\Stations and compared the forwarding paths and flags on extensions 177 and 186 and they are exactly the same, so I'm pretty sure those settings are not where the problem is.

Can Anyone help me w/ where else in programming to look for a setting that would affect if the desk phone rings or call goes strait to vm? (again its external callers being routed through the AA that go strait to VM internal calls ring the desk no problem

Look very closely at the forward conditions for ext. 177. Are you sure that immediate isn't checked?

Did you try the copy/paste?
